Pastel shades

For a simple yet stylish look, paint each nail with a different Easter-themed pastel shade, such as powder pink, butter yellow, or Robin's egg blue. Then, use a nail art pen or brush to add some white polka dots for a cute and playful touch. You can also create a speckled design, reminiscent of Easter eggs, by using a pale lavender hue with black speckles or mix and match colours to create a unique look.

If you're feeling creative, try an Easter twist on the classic French manicure. Instead of the traditional white tips, opt for pastel bunny ears peeping out from the tips of your nails. You can use rabbit ear stencils to make this design super easy to DIY. Another option is to paint asymmetric stripes in pastel pink and blue hues, topped off with gold foil details for a luxurious and chic look.

For a more intricate design, embrace floral power with tiny, delicate flowers in pastel shades. You can also add a unique touch to your pastel nails with a rad drip effect, resembling chocolate dripping down your nails. This design is perfect for those with a sweet tooth!

Bunny nail art

Step 1: Nail Preparation

Start by ensuring your nails are clean and ready for painting. Remove any existing nail polish with a remover, and then wash your hands to ensure your nails are completely clean. You can also shape your nails using a file and push back your cuticles to make your nails appear longer. Soaking your hands in warm water for a few minutes will help soften your skin and make it easier to push back the cuticles.

Step 2: Apply a Base Coat

Once your nails are prepared, apply a base coat to protect your nails from staining. A vitamin base coat is a good option, as it will nourish your nails while providing a smooth surface for your nail polish. Allow the base coat to dry completely before moving on to the next step.

Step 3: Choose Your Colour Palette

For an Easter-themed manicure, pastel colours are a popular choice. You can opt for soft and delicate shades such as mint, lavender, baby pink, or robin's egg blue. These colours evoke the feeling of spring and pair well with the bunny motif. You can choose one colour for all nails or vary the shades for a mismatched yet cohesive look.

Step 4: Create the Bunny Design

There are several ways to incorporate bunnies into your nail art:

  • French Manicure with a Twist: Instead of the traditional white tips, create bunny silhouettes. You can use stencils or freehand paint curved lines and folded ears. Add a pop of colour by painting the ears in pastel shades.
  • Abstract Interpretation: For a more subtle approach, paint a white base with black specks on your nails. Then, use a fine brush to draw bunny ears in pastel colours, such as "Sugar Rush," above the tips of your nails. Fill in the outline and add a high-gloss top coat to seal the design.
  • Detailed Bunny Face: If you're feeling adventurous, create a bunny face on one or two accent nails. Paint a thin curved line just below halfway up the nail using a small pointed brush and a colour like "Naked Class." Then, use a dotting tool to add ears and a thin line down the middle of them using a colour like "Pink Manicure."

Step 5: Add Accents and Seal the Design

You can further enhance your bunny nail art with accents such as polka dots, floral designs, or tiny icons like carrots, eggs, and chicks. Once you're happy with your design, seal it with a protective top coat. A shiny top coat is classic, but you can also experiment with matte or iridescent finishes. Finally, apply a few drops of cuticle oil to nourish your nails and cuticles.

With these steps, you'll have adorable bunny nail art that's perfect for Easter and will bring a smile to your face all spring long!

Speckled egg designs

To create the speckled effect, you can use a nail art fan brush or a small art brush. If you want to avoid drawing the speckles freehand, you can use nail stencils or nail wraps. Nail wraps are an easy option that gives a salon-like finish. They are made of nail polish on medical-grade adhesive and can be gently stretched to fit your nails.

If you want to add a unique touch to your speckled egg design, you can create a drip effect, resembling chocolate dripping down your nails. You can also add an accent nail with a freshly hatched chick or an Easter bunny. To complete the look, add a protective top coat, such as a shiny or matte finish, and finish with a few drops of cuticle oil to nourish your nails.
